A team of five artists from Lisbon, Portugal have created an awareness campaign called, “Meet The World.”
The campaign consists of eight national flags from various countries being represented in a new light, or shadow rather. They’ve taken statistics they’ve gathered from Amnesty International and the United Nations to reinterpret the colors on each [...]

Frankie here is the world’s only blue-eyed koala, (that they know of anyway.) His shocking baby blues gave his caretakers quite the fright, thinking a lack of vision might be the cause. But Frankie passed the vision test with flying colors.
Nine-month-old Frankie lives in captivity at Dreamworld Gold Coast Theme Park in [...]
